TRUE OR FALSE:No one can stop a suicide. It is inevitable.
False: If people in crisis get help, they may never be suicidal again.
True or False: If a young person considering suicide tells a friend, the friend usually gets help.
False. Most young people do not report such things to trusted adults.

True or False: Most people considering suicide will communicate their intentions.
True. People considering suicide rarely keep it to themselves. There are always clues.

TRUE OR FALSE: QPR is intended to be a form of counseling or treatment.
False
“I just want out.” Direct or Indirect Verbal Clue?
Indirect.

What is the national crisis hotline number?
988

What does QPR stand for?
Question, Persuade, Refer

Name one type of warning sign.
words, behaviors, moods, and situations.

True or False: Asking someone about suicidal intent helps to relieve mental distress and lowers suicide risk.
True. Stepping in and asking questions can help lower the risk.
Name a person you can refer to when working with a student you are worried about.
Counselor, SEL team, parent, 911, 988

Name one protective factor for suicide prevention?
Connectedness, Effective behavioral healthcare, Contact with caregivers, Problem-solving skills
